Doom, de iconische first-person shooter, is aangepast om op alles te rennen, van broodroosters tot koelkasten, waardoor de grenzen verleggen van wat als een gamingplatform kan worden beschouwd. Toch blijft de sensatie van het zien van doom op onconventionele apparaten enthousiastelingen boeien. Voer een middelbare schoolstudent en GitHub -gebruiker in, Ading2210 , die deze uitdaging naar een nieuw niveau heeft gebracht door Doom in een PDF -bestand te porten dat u rechtstreeks in uw browser kunt uitvoeren.
Deze versie van Doom heeft misschien geen tekst en geluid, maar het laat je nog steeds in het klassieke E1M1 -niveau duiken terwijl je uitstelt bij alledaagse taken zoals het indienen van je belastingen. Geïnspireerd door de innovatieve tetrispdf, ading2210 maakte gebruik van de JavaScript -mogelijkheden binnen de PDF -lezer van een browser om deze unieke poort te maken. Hoewel het volledige scriptingpotentieel van het PDF -formaat wordt beperkt door browserbeveiliging, bleek het voldoende om ADing2210 te ademen om een functionele doom -ervaring te maken.
Met behulp van een zeskleurig ASCII-raster voor sprites en afbeeldingen, slaagde de student erin om een leesbare versie van Doom te maken, zij het met een responstijd van 80ms per frame. Hoewel het misschien niet concurreert met moderne gameconsoles, is de pure nieuwigheid van het spelen van Doom in een PDF -bestand verbazingwekkend, wat de blijvende veelzijdigheid van de game benadrukt.
DOOM in een PDF? Waarom niet? Afbeelding Credit: YouTube / VK6.
Thomas Rinsma, de maker van Tetrispdf, erkende het werk van Ading2210 aan Hacker News, en merkte op dat de versie van de High Schooler van PDF Doom op veel manieren "netter was". Hoewel deze PDF -versie misschien niet de ideale introductie tot ondergang is, blijft de fascinatie voor het zien van de game op alles, van PDF -bestanden tot levende darmbacteriën, entertainen en inspireren.